Saudi SALIC plans to promote Russian wheat in the Middle East and African markets

The Saudi agricultural investment company SALIC, which specializes in agriculture and livestock, is exploring investment opportunities in Russia, but currently sees great value in helping to promote Russian wheat on the global market. This was stated by the company's CEO Suleiman Al-Rumaikh, as reported by Reuters.

"We are conducting serious discussions about certain prospects. For us, it is a matter of time," he said.

S. Al-Rumaikh also noted that Russian supplies account for about 50% of the total wheat import volume in Saudi Arabia. In his opinion, this demonstrates the "high competitiveness of Russian firms and the opportunity to increase Russian wheat exports to markets in the Middle East and Africa with the help of SALIC."

"I think we will be more useful to Russia as conductors of Russian grain to the global market," he summarized.
